      To really enjoy the MC mod, you best start a new game and start crafting at the bottom. Figure out what you need to build a cooking fire. Learn which plants to process in the fire to get some raw fiber. Learn to make empty spools from scrapwood, locate a spinning wheel and make spools of thread. Find a loom and make some bolts of cloth. Buy or steal a pair of shears, and cut the bolt into pieces of cloth... The main point is: START SMALL! Don't expect to craft an Ebony Armor right away, because that's not going to happen. Because like all the skills in vanilla Morrowind, also the crafting skills take time to learn.

      I might mention that, for those that use Tamriel Rebuilt, Morrowind Crafting 3.0 beta 1 is out, and makes it *much simpler*. Use a toolkit (say, woodworking tookit), and a menu pops up, with a scrollable list of possible items. Point to an item and it will tell you what is needed, what skill-difficulty you have, and what chance you have to complete it, assuming that you have the necessary materials.

      Do note that horker blubber being made into tallow only exists within MC 3.0. In 2.1, there are many differences. 3.0 expands the range of processes quite a lot.
